Match Report NMJFC U8s - 23/03/24

Today the U8’s were up against High Lane Hawks in a friendly match in the Stockport Metro League.


We hadn’t come up against the Hawks before but having seen them play, we knew they were a good team.


We started with Charlie T taking the first half in goal, Rhys and James in defence, Teddy and Stanley in midfield and Charlie J as striker.


We started out well soaking up the pressure and putting together some great passing moves of our own. Charlie T made some saves when the pressure was on and our defences were put to the test.


We got Jackson on for Teddy and he soon got to work on the right getting his tackles in and runs forward.


The 2nd half was really good with New Mills having the run of play for parts. Some excellent passing and tackles kept the opposition working hard.


The boys had their work cut out, not only were the Hawks a tough opponent, but it also felt like the wind was against us as times!


We brought Teddy back on in defence working with Charlie T, both keeping any threats away. James moved up as striker before dropping into midfield and switching with Jackson and Charlie J,  Rhys took on goalkeeper duties.


Stanley came alive on the left really finding his form and providing lots of chances going forward.


A really great performance from the boys today, with all playing their part, and not giving up despite the challenging weather.


We decided to split the Player of the match award. Stanley was super today, not only getting a goal but also 2 assists. Another great performance from Rhys, first half he was determined not to let anyone past him, and a great goalkeeper performance in the 2nd half - with a contender for goal of the season!!
